Output 8929083d4338041edd9a7c01861c88eb1c8d27b4f0d2c8e78be2c3a14ede76b2:57

value
2687453659
script pubkey
OP_0 OP_PUSHBYTES_32 26a1b1ebb0860511a0a5da82fc4ae4311cefeb95ca9047d044b7071fdf4ec5ec
address
bc1qy6smr6asscz3rg99m2p0cjhyxywwl6u4e2gy05zykur3lh6wchkqj0q9lm
transaction
8929083d4338041edd9a7c01861c88eb1c8d27b4f0d2c8e78be2c3a14ede76b2